Welcome to Grant Park, a charming and vibrant subdivision nestled in the heart of Portland, Oregon. Known for its picturesque tree-lined streets and a strong sense of community, Grant Park offers an idyllic suburban lifestyle while being just a stone's throw away from the bustling urban amenities of downtown Portland.

One of the standout features of Grant Park is its beautiful green spaces, most notably the expansive Grant Park itself. This beloved local park is perfect for families, fitness enthusiasts, and nature lovers alike, offering playgrounds, sports fields, and serene walking trails that invite you to explore the beauty of the outdoors. The park is a hub of community activity, hosting seasonal events and farmers' markets that foster connections among residents.

The architectural charm of Grant Park is undeniable, with a delightful mix of historic homes and modern builds that cater to a variety of tastes. Whether you prefer the classic craftsman style or contemporary designs, this neighborhood has something for everyone. The sense of community is palpable, with friendly neighbors and local gatherings that make it easy to feel at home.

Conveniently located, Grant Park provides easy access to some of Portland's best schools, shopping, and dining options. With a variety of local cafes and restaurants just around the corner, you’ll never run out of options for a delightful meal or a cozy spot to sip your coffee.

Welcome to the market for the first time in more than 50 years, this beautiful historic Irvington-area home. Locals may call it Grant Park, and they’re not wrong. Just one block from the Irvington neighborhood boundary, this 1908 classic offers the best of both worlds: timeless Portland character and an exceptional close-in NE location.Warm hardwood floors, tall ceilings, picture windows, original millwork, and preserved period details create a sense of history throughout, while thoughtful updates make everyday living easy. The kitchen and bathrooms have been tastefully renovated, the gas fireplace adds warmth and central air keeps the home comfortable year-round.Upstairs has a special warmth all its own. Tucked among the treetops, the rooms feel almost like living in a tree house, with leafy views, soft natural light, charming rooflines, and a peaceful sense of separation from the world below. A bonus room adds flexible space for an office, workout room, creative studio, or future bath.Outside, enjoy peaceful mornings and relaxed evenings on the deck, tend vegetables and flowers in the raised garden beds, or simply appreciate the mature landscaping, privacy, sprinkler system, and easy-to-maintain yard.Downstairs, more than 800 square feet of unfinished basement space provides laundry, storage, workshop possibilities, and room to imagine what comes next.And then there is the neighborhood. Grant Park is nearby, with its mature trees, playing fields, trails, playgrounds, and the beloved Beverly Cleary Sculpture Garden celebrating Ramona Quimby, Henry Huggins, and Ribsy — characters inspired by the very streets surrounding this home. Neighborhood shops and restaurants, and easy access to Moda Center and central Portland put so much of the city within easy reach.After more than half a century with the same family, it is hard to say goodbye to a treasure like 2012 NE 27th Ave. Ready for a place to call home for the next 50 years?
